CHARGE AGAINST A MILITARY OFFICER.
(MUSS ASSOCIATION TELEGUAM.)
DUXEDIN. May 1. About two months ago . LieutenantColonel J. B. McClymont returned from Egvgt in consequence of alleged irregularities in connexion with Government funds and also the funds of the 14th South Otago Eβgiment ■:at _ Milton. As a result of investigations, six informations for aljeged theft of about £200 have been laid against him. and the charges will be heard before Mr Bartholomew, S.M., at Milton on Thursday next. ,
